Leaves that be

November 16th, 2006 1:29:16 pm pst by Sterling Camden

Besides all the evergreens on our property, we have two large maples on either side of our driveway. They’ve both just about finished dumping their leaves for the year. With all the rainy weather we’ve had we haven’t had a chance to rake any of them, and in places they’ve drifted as much as six inches deep.

As my son and I were waiting for the bus this morning, I commented that we’ll need to rake them up soon.

He replied, “No, just wait until December when the wind will blow them all back onto the trees.”

I suspect he may be a little confused on the deciduous cycle, but I’m willing to give it a try.
